The University Grants Commission–National Eligibility Test (UGC–NET) is an Indian standardized test for determining the eligibility for the position of assistant professor in Indian universities and colleges, as well as for the awarding of Junior Research Fellowship (JRF), or both. The exam can be taken in any one of the 83 subjects. UGC–NET is one among the National Eligibility Tests (NET) conducted in India.

NET scores will be used for PhD admissionsStarting from the academic session 2024-25, the University Grants Commission has approved National Eligibility Test (NET) scores for PhD admissions, simplifying the process and providing flexibility..IndiaTimes - Published |
